| Description | Fiorino AI is an open-source, self-hostable platform designed to empower SaaS businesses with robust tools for monitoring, optimizing, and controlling their Large Language Model (LLM) costs. It delivers real-time analytics, granular cost breakdowns by various dimensions like user and model, and customizable alert systems to prevent overspending. By offering deep visibility into LLM usage and full data privacy through self-hosting, Fiorino AI enables data-driven decisions for enhanced cost-efficiency and operational productivity within AI infrastructures. Its open-source nature provides transparency and flexibility, making it ideal for companies prioritizing security and customization. | The StoryGraph is an innovative AI-powered platform designed for readers to discover, track, and analyze their reading habits while connecting with a global community. It offers a personalized alternative to traditional book platforms by focusing on nuanced recommendations based on mood, pace, and themes, alongside comprehensive statistical insights into reading patterns. This tool empowers readers to deepen their understanding of their literary preferences and engage with books more meaningfully. |
| What It Does | Fiorino AI functions as an analytics and management platform specifically for LLM usage and expenses. It integrates with major LLM providers to collect real-time data, then processes and visualizes this information, offering detailed cost breakdowns and allowing users to set up alerts for budget control. This helps businesses understand and reduce their AI spending effectively by providing actionable insights into consumption patterns. | The StoryGraph enables users to log books, track reading progress, and receive highly personalized recommendations driven by AI algorithms that consider factors like mood, pace, and genre. It provides detailed statistics on reading habits, allowing users to visualize their literary journey through various data points. Additionally, it fosters a vibrant community where readers can connect, join challenges, and discuss books. |

| Pricing Plans | Open-Source: Free | Free: Free, StoryGraph Plus (Monthly): 4.99, StoryGraph Plus (Yearly): 49.99 |
